root words karyo comes from the greek karyon, meaning
ut\ or \kernel.\ it is used in words that refer to the nucleus. pro- is a prefix that means \before,\ so prokaryotes have been around since before the nucleus appeared in living organisms. what structure distinguishes eukaryotes from prokaryotes?
Brief Explanations
Prokaryotes lack a true nucleus, while eukaryotes have a membrane - bound nucleus. This is the key structural difference.
